Output 3951306ac6cfa06058e64ae0a19a6877c5b343daeb59cbfb92f389939eea24ab:2

value
42593128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a625bddad958493268dc913b619ec808b423f84d OP_EQUAL
address
MP3fccCvst7pz35PqeYXnkzDbaMPuNx6Mh
transaction
3951306ac6cfa06058e64ae0a19a6877c5b343daeb59cbfb92f389939eea24ab
spent
true